Senator Calls on Twitter to Block the Taliban [VIDEO]
Sen. Joe Lieberman is calling on Twitter to block accounts affiliated with the Taliban and accounts that support the organization. The chair of the Senate Homeland Security Committee has asked the micro-blogging site to remove users such as @Abalkhi and @alemarahweb, which regularly send messages that incite violence.
